Report—Vapor Extraction/Air Sparge Remedial System Page 3 <br /> Former Bank of Stockton 1 Western Lift Site <br /> 1 Project No. 102.3 <br /> March 25, 2005 <br /> 2.0 PILOT TEST SYSTEM INSTALLATION <br /> 2.1 Permitting <br /> Permitting for the on-site work included a drilling permit from the San Joaquin County <br /> Public Environmental Health Department (SJC-EHD). The San Joaquin Valley Unified <br /> ' Air Pollution Control District (SJVUAPCD) previously issued a Permit to Construct <br /> covering the vapor extraction system. <br /> 1 2.2 Soil Boring Installation <br /> In order to complete the system, a total of eight new soil borings were installed in the area <br /> of the release. From April 26 through April 29, 2004 a BK-81 hollow stem auger drilling <br /> rig, owned and operated by V&W Drilling Co. (a C-57 licensed contractor), was used to <br /> drill the borings. <br /> ' Each soil borings was drilled and sampled with 8-inch o.d. hollow stemmed auger tools. <br /> The borings were then over-drilled using 12-inch diameter augers. During drilling, the <br /> borings were logged and sampled by a professional geologist supervised by a registered <br /> ' geologist. <br /> The borings that were to be completed as vapor extraction wells were drilled to a total <br /> Ile depth of 45 feet and the air sparge borings were drilled to a total depth of 50 feet. Five <br /> borings were designated as Vapor Extraction Wells (VIEW 2 through 6) and 3 borings <br /> ' were designated as Air Sparge Wells (ASW 2 through 4). While drilling, all soil cuttings <br /> were stockpiled pending profiling and proper disposal. <br /> 2.3 Well Construction <br /> The following sub-sections describe the physical characteristics of each well constructed. <br /> Upon completion, traffic rated well boxes were installed over each well and the well heads <br /> were equipped with lockable water tight well caps. <br /> 2.3.1 Vapor Extraction Well Construction <br /> The following table describes the construction of the vapor extraction wells: <br /> Casing 4 inch Schedule 40 PVC <br /> ' Screen 0.010 inch slotted 4 inch Schedule 40 PVC <br /> Screened interval 20-45 feet below ground surface(bgs) <br /> Filter Pack 45-15 feet bgs <br /> ' Filter Pack Material 43 Sand <br /> Bentonite Transition Seal 15-13 feet bgs <br /> Annular Seal 13-0 feet bgs <br /> 2937 Veneman Ave., 4B240 Geo-Phase Environmental Inc.
